The MMA Hour Live – May 21, 2018 (w/ Ranallo in studio, Cyborg, Reem, Shevchenko, more)




The Mixed Martial Arts Hour is back in your life. Below is a rundown of Monday’s show:

1 p.m. ET — We’ll recap the week that was in MMA.

1:25 p.m. — Ian McCall will talk about his recent loss to Kyoji Horiguchi and what’s next for him.

1:45 p.m. — Paul Daley will discuss his recent loss to Jon Fitch and his future with Bellator.

2:05 p.m. — Alistair Overeem will preview his UFC 225 fight against Curtis Blaydes.

2:25 p.m. — LFA CEO Ed Soares will stop by to share some news about the organization.

2:45 p.m. — Chuck Liddell’s long-time head coach John Hackleman will discuss Liddell’s decision to return to fighting.

3:05 p.m. — Combat sports play-by-play announcer Mauro Ranallo will join us in studio to discuss the upcoming release of his new documentary, “Bi-Polar Rock ‘N’ Roller.”

4:05 p.m. — Makwan Amirkhani will preview his UFC Liverpool fight against Jason Knight and discuss his year-long layoff from MMA.

4:25 p.m. — Top women’s flyweight contender Valentina Shevchenko will update us on when she’ll return to action.

4:45 p.m. — Filmaker Bobby Razak will discuss the “Mask” documentary about the late Tapout co-founder Charles Lewis.

5:05 p.m. — UFC women’s featherweight champion Cris Cyborg will talk about what’s next for her.
